This week I had the pleasure of visiting the Houston Auto Show for a media trip with She Buys Cars. It was my first experience at the Houston Show which is held at the NRG Center, off of Kirby, near the Downtown Medical District.
It’s a gorgeous center with plenty of outdoor parking and the option of valet. Expect kind people, Houston hospitality, a great, clean facility nestled within an easy shopping and dining district.
Once inside, think of it as a 700,000 square foot Auto Mall where you can shop for cars and other automobiles while seeing the latest and greatest in automotive innovation. It’s such a fun and leisurely experience. It is also great place to bring the family, learn about vehicle trends, compare brands, ask questions and try out new vehicles in a no pressure environment.

- Don’t miss the Jeep Terrain Rides, the Seldom Seen Cars Section or seeing the NASCARs that are out on the floor. Make space in your camera’s gallery.
- The Auto Show Experience is designed for exploring and list-making — make the most of that and be open to it.
- The Toyota Green Screens are fun and Rally photos are neat memory-makers that are delivered direct to your email.
- Bring your Driver’s License as the Ride and Drives are some of my favorite activities. They help you to get a real feel for how a car handles and moves on the road.
- Remember that the brand representatives are friendly and knowledgeable — feel free to pick their brains. Wear comfy shoes and be prepared to have a great time.
